Module: Karafka::Processing
- Defined in:
- lib/karafka/processing/executor.rb,
lib/karafka/processing/result.rb,
lib/karafka/processing/worker.rb,
lib/karafka/processing/jobs/base.rb,
lib/karafka/processing/jobs/idle.rb,
lib/karafka/processing/jobs/eofed.rb,
lib/karafka/processing/jobs_queue.rb,
lib/karafka/processing/coordinator.rb,
lib/karafka/processing/partitioner.rb,
lib/karafka/processing/timed_queue.rb,
lib/karafka/processing/jobs/consume.rb,
lib/karafka/processing/jobs/revoked.rb,
lib/karafka/processing/jobs_builder.rb,
lib/karafka/processing/jobs/shutdown.rb,
lib/karafka/processing/workers_batch.rb,
lib/karafka/processing/strategies/dlq.rb,
lib/karafka/processing/strategies/mom.rb,
lib/karafka/processing/strategies/base.rb,
lib/karafka/processing/executors_buffer.rb,
lib/karafka/processing/strategies/aj_mom.rb,
lib/karafka/processing/strategy_selector.rb,
lib/karafka/processing/schedulers/default.rb,
lib/karafka/processing/strategies/default.rb,
lib/karafka/processing/strategies/dlq_mom.rb,
lib/karafka/processing/coordinators_buffer.rb,
lib/karafka/processing/expansions_selector.rb,
lib/karafka/processing/strategies/aj_dlq_mom.rb,
lib/karafka/processing/inline_insights/tracker.rb,
lib/karafka/processing/inline_insights/consumer.rb,
lib/karafka/processing/inline_insights/listener.rb
Overview
Namespace that encapsulates all the logic related to processing data.
Defined Under Namespace
Modules: InlineInsights, Jobs, Schedulers, Strategies Classes: Coordinator, CoordinatorsBuffer, Executor, ExecutorsBuffer, ExpansionsSelector, JobsBuilder, JobsQueue, Partitioner, Result, StrategySelector, TimedQueue, Worker, WorkersBatch